Transaction 08377537bd981c80041e74103a3b97ec0acd956111f713c09cccd4ae53cc82b2

5 Input
2 Outputs
  • 08377537bd981c80041e74103a3b97ec0acd956111f713c09cccd4ae53cc82b2:0
  • value  15555769
    address  1HmFtiLzfG3PsvFkoPyXzgQuTMEcfF6nCg
  • 08377537bd981c80041e74103a3b97ec0acd956111f713c09cccd4ae53cc82b2:1
  • value  703363
    address  16GyiH77WLvW9cXuJzrkxHugLRH9HWMYvJ